“It’s not much of a right if it is totally limited and constrained.”

Washington, DC -- Hillary Clinton tonight reiterated her support for the right to access a safe and legal abortion in the face of harmful state restrictions and political attacks.  She also reiterated her support for Planned Parenthood, stating we need “to defend Planned Parenthood, which does an enormous amount of good work across our country.”
 

Statement from Cecile Richards, President of Planned Parenthood Action Fund:
 

“Hillary Clinton tonight reiterated her strong support to preserve access to safe and legal abortion across this country - a right that is currently under threat as a devastating clinic shutdown law is pending before the Supreme Court. Her well stated comments ring true for women everywhere: ‘it’s not much of a right if it’s totally limited or constrained.’ As we face unprecedented political attacks on reproductive care, we need a leader like Hillary who intimately understands these challenges and will lead us into a future where women truly have the right to make their own decisions about their bodies.”
 

In Hillary’s own words:
 

“Right  now the Supreme Court is considering a decision that would shut down a lot of the options for women in Texas, and there have been other legislatures that have taken similar steps to try to restrict a woman's right to obtain an abortion. Under Roe versus Wade, women have this right to make this highly personal decision with their family in accordance with their faith, with their doctor. It’s not much of a right if it is totally limited and constrained. I think we have to continue to stand up for a woman's right to make these decisions and to defend Planned Parenthood, which does an enormous amount of good work across our country.”
